How software reduces monitor glare — quick overview

Software can’t change the physical reflection on your screen, but it reduces the visual impact of glare by:

  • Adjusting brightness and contrast dynamically to match ambient light.
  • Reducing blue light and altering color temperature to lessen perceived glare and eye strain.
  • Applying subtle screen dimming, adaptive overlays, or localized adaptive brightness to minimize high-contrast hotspots.
  • Offering scheduling, profiles, and app-specific adjustments so bright content (white documents, web pages) is easier on the eyes.

What to look for in reduce-monitor-glare software

  • Adaptive brightness that uses ambient-light sensors or webcam analysis.
  • Color temperature control (warm/cool settings) and blue light reduction.
  • Per-window or per-app profiles to lower glare only where needed.
  • Low-latency, low-CPU/GPU overhead so the tool doesn’t slow your system.
  • Cross-platform support (Windows and macOS), or equivalent native alternatives.
  • Easy scheduling and one-click toggles (night mode, reading mode).
  • Calibration tools and accurate color-preserving modes for designers/photographers.

Practical setup tips to reduce glare further

  • Combine software with physical solutions: use an anti-glare screen protector, reposition monitors perpendicular to windows, and use soft room lighting rather than bright overhead fluorescents.
  • Calibrate display brightness: set a comfortable baseline (often 120–200 cd/m² for indoor use), then use software to make small adaptive changes.
  • Use per-app profiles: keep color-critical apps exempt from warm filters, but enable glare reduction for reading, browsing, and video calls.
  • Use multiple monitors’ unified profiles: synchronize brightness/temperature across screens to avoid eye strain from large differences.

Troubleshooting common issues

  • Color shifts in creative work: use color-preserving or exempt modes for design/photo/video apps.
  • Flicker or performance problems: switch from software overlay to hardware adjustments (DDC/CI) if supported; disable webcam-based sensing if it causes CPU load.
  • Inaccurate ambient readings: reposition sensors or allow manual overrides and calibration.
